Property Insights of Eicosa-5,8,11,14-tetraenoic acid 1,3-dihydroxypropan-2-yl ester

The XLogP value of 5.3 indicates that Eicosa-5,8,11,14-tetraenoic acid 1,3-dihydroxypropan-2-yl ester is lipophilic (fat-soluble), which may influence its absorption, distribution, and formulation strategy. The TPSA of 66.8 Ų falls within the moderate polarity range, balancing permeability and solubility for Eicosa-5,8,11,14-tetraenoic acid 1,3-dihydroxypropan-2-yl ester. Following Lipinski's Rule of Five, Eicosa-5,8,11,14-tetraenoic acid 1,3-dihydroxypropan-2-yl ester has 2 hydrogen bond donor(s) and 4 hydrogen bond acceptor(s), which may warrant consideration for formulation optimization.
